Biography
Heitor Villa-Lobos (Rio de Janeiro, March 5, 1887 – Rio de Janeiro, November 17, 1959) was a Brazilian composer, conductor, cellist, pianist and guitarist, described as "the most significant creative figure in 20th century in Brazilian classical music", and becoming the best-known South American composer of all time.
